Lionel Shriver

“No eleven-year-old has any real grasp of death. He doesn't have any real concept of other people--that they feel pain, even that they exist. And his own adult future isn't real to him, either. Makes it that much easier to throw away.”

Lionel Shriver, We Need to Talk About Kevin
